Object-oriented programming (OOP) has become the preferred programming paradigm for many developers due to its numerous benefits. One of the key advantages of OOP is code reusability, which allows developers to write modular, maintainable code that can be easily reused in different parts of a program. This not only saves time and effort but also promotes a more efficient development process.
Another benefit of OOP is encapsulation, which allows developers to hide the internal workings of a class from the outside world. This not only enhances security but also makes it easier to maintain and update the code base.
Inheritance is another key concept in OOP that allows classes to inherit properties and behaviors from other classes, which promotes code reusability and reduces redundancy. This makes it easier to create and manage complex systems while maintaining a clear and organized code structure.
Finally, OOP introduces the concept of polymorphism, which allows objects to take on different forms depending on the context in which they are used. This promotes flexibility and extensibility in code, allowing developers to write more adaptable and scalable programs.
Overall, object-oriented programming offers numerous benefits that make it an attractive choice for software development. From code reusability to encapsulation, inheritance, and polymorphism, OOP has revolutionized the way developers write and manage code, promoting a more efficient and maintainable development process.
